After months of stalling, the WNBA and team owners continue to ignore player demands and jeopardize the future of women’s professional basketball.

Tell WNBA Commissioner Cathy Engelbert, NBA Commissioner Adam Silver and other stakeholders to stop playing around:
WNBA Players Deserve a Higher Salary and Better Working Conditions
Last October, WNBA players opted out of their 2020 collective bargaining agreement to demand higher salaries, a more mature revenue share system, better working conditions and improved player benefits...

Congratulations to @kickstarterunited.org / @opeiulocal153.bsky.social on winning a 42 day strike that protects and codifies their four-day workweek!

When we fight, we win.
WE WON! After 42 days of striking we have a tentative agreement in hand that protects our existing 4 day work week, establishes a minimum salary, and adds protections against AI replacing jobs at our workplace!
